Pope Francis uses vulgar insult against gay men, sparks outrage

Pope Francis has been criticised for allegedly using a vulgar slur in a closed-door meeting with bishops, wherein he objected to admission of gay men to seminaries (priesthood colleges). The 87-year-old reportedly said seminaries were already too full of "frociaggine" (an Italian slur). The Pope has, notably, been credited with trying to adopt a friendlier tone towards the LGBTQ+ community.
